Position in this function is responsible for professional nursing care by assessing, planning, implementing, and evaluating the care of patients under the supervision of a clinician and operations manager. Delegates tasks as needed to professionals and para-professional employees. Coordinates activities and works closely with clinicians and staff to maintain efficient department functions and ensure successful operation of the department. Responsible for performing operational duties as required under the supervision of the site operations manager or designee. This position will be working with our team at 2405 Research Pkwy.

Responsibilities

  • Performs various simple to moderately complex tasks, comprehensive patient assessments, tests, and procedures within scope of practice of a Registered Nurse
  • Ensures clinic compliance with Optum Practice Health and Safety Standards at all times
  • Provides remediation when necessary for deficient Optum Practice Health and Safety Standards and reports/coordinates with designated RN Assessor
  • Administers medication and other therapeutic modalities within the scope of practice of a Registered Nurse
  • Collects, labels, and transports various specimens to appropriate destinations
  • Performs telephone screening, triage, and advises patient care under the direction of a licensed clinician
  • Maintains clinical standards outlined in the clinical operations policies and procedures manual. Identifies deficiencies and recommends changes
  • Documents and maintains records of medical and nursing procedures
  • Ensures adequate levels of supplies are maintained
  • Coordinates with clinicians and ancillary departments to plan daily work assignments according to staff abilities, clinician and patient schedules, patient flow and procedures
  • Directs patients to appropriate levels of care and authorizes outside services
  • Serve as a mentor for new medical assistants to ensure competency with all required skills
  • Teach and document annual skills competencies to existing medical assistant staff
